What is a Mood Disorder?

A mood disorder is a mental health condition that primarily affects a person's emotional state, causing persistent and significant disturbances in mood. These disturbances go beyond the normal fluctuations of everyday feelings, and can involve prolonged periods of extreme sadness, excessive elation, or a combination of both. These intense emotional states can significantly impact a person's ability to function in daily life, affecting thoughts, behaviors, and physical well-being. Common mood disorders include major depressive disorder, bipolar disorder, ADHD, and anxiety, each characterized by distinct patterns and durations of mood disturbances.

Struggling to Concentrate

Whether it's work deadlines, school assignments, or even household chores, focusing on tasks can feel nearly impossible. You might get easily distracted, have trouble remembering details, or experience brain fog.

Low Mood or Interest

Depression can leave you feeling drained of energy and motivation. Simple tasks can feel like a burden, and you might isolate yourself from social interactions
